Onancock Bay Challenge fishing tournament benefits summer camp scholarships

Ethan Willett of Parksley was the big winner in the Onancock Bay Challenge fishing tournament on Saturday, bringing in the biggest fish of the day with his 8.12-pound speckled trout.

The tournament, now in its 27th year, focuses on families and especially youth anglers.

It raises thousands of dollars annually to fund scholarships for Eastern Shore of Virginia children to attend summer camp at Chincoteague Bay Field Station.

"All the money stays here on the Shore. It goes to kids here on the Eastern Shore that might not otherwise have a chance to go to summer camp and experience that," said Sam Sellard, president of the Eastern Shore Anglers Club, which sponsored the tournament.

Seven camp scholarships were awarded to Eastern Shore children last year.

More than $6,500 of prizes donated by sponsors were handed out during an awards ceremony held Saturday evening, after participants weighed in their catches at the Onancock Wharf.

Willett for his prize-winning trout won a fishing charter trip with SeaHawk Sports fishing team, plus a $150 cash award sponsored by Sam and Jean Sellard and Seaworthy Marine.

He also won the award for best overall catch of the tournament, which came with a $250 cash prize.

Daniel Pruitt of Nandua won the best adult catch award for his 5.74-pound flounder, receiving a $150 cash award sponsored by PNC Bank and a fishing charter trip with SeaHawk Sports fishing team, sponsored by K&E Marine.
